I have an Athlon XP 1800+ CPU, and a motherboard on nForce chipset w/ integrated GeForce2. During setup, when it comes to configuring X it[setup] cannot detect my video card and monitor, afterwards, when the installation is complete, system boots up and its time to log on the screen starts to blink and after a while it stops with message: "'X' respawning too fast paused for 5 minutes", and after 5 mins it begins to blink again. I tried to configure it, but Xconfigurator was unable to probe the monitor and detect the card. After installing on an older system (AMD K-6 200MHz, 2mb Video[S3]) there were no problems - the video card and monitor were detected, and X worked properly. I suppose its a driver problem. So can anyone please tell me where can i get working drivers or correct the problem in some other way...

The problem is that X does not contain any
drivers for nvidia products. However, nvidia
does have good X driver support. Check out
nvidias site for drivers and install
instructions.
